| Specification | DaVinci IQ2 Carbon | Ruby Wireless |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$499 | $255 |
| Device Type | Portable | Desktop |
| Heating Type | Conduction | Convection |
| Heat Up Time | 30 seconds | — |
| Temperature Range | 0°C - 221°C | 510F - 560F (Suggested) |
| Chamber Capacity | ~0.5g | Not specified |
| Battery Type | Removable 18650 battery | N/A |
| Battery Life | ~1 hour | — |
| Charging | USB-C | N/A |
| Charge Time | ~2 hours | — |
| Pass-Through Charging | Yes | — |
| Power Adjustment | Digital Control | Digital (precise) |
| Chamber Material | Ceramic | Titanium |
| Concentrate Support | Yes | — |
| Brand | DaVinci Tech | SZ Crossing |
| Adjustable Airflow | Yes | — |
| Ball Type | — | 520 gem-cut rubies |
| Body Material | — | Not specified |
| Coil Size | — | 25mm coaxial |
| Joint Size | — | 14.4mm and 18.8mm male |
| Power | — | Classic PID controller with dock |
| Release Date | 2022 | — |
| Warranty | 10 years | — |
The biggest practical difference is price tier: the Ruby Wireless sits at $255 while the DaVinci IQ2 Carbon is $499, a gap of about $244 that puts them in different buying brackets.
Ruby Wireless is the cheaper option at $255 compared with $499 for the DaVinci IQ2 Carbon, about $244 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
DaVinci IQ2 Carbon uses conduction heating, while the Ruby Wireless uses convection.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.
DaVinci IQ2 Carbon is the take-anywhere choice. It's a portable, battery-powered unit, while the Ruby Wireless is built for home use, where bigger heaters, AC power, and larger chambers make sense.
